Transaction

d04ba14e1e720c71ab59876a2157abbdc2ca0c98a68e769c2eba32d627e426eb
526,353 confirmations
Timestamp
1464197331
Block413,389
Fee10,000 sats
Fee rate17.7 sats/vB
view on mempool.space

Inputs & Outputs